
Real Madrid will be without top scorer Kylian Mbappe for this week's Spanish Super Cup in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ia, reported Xinhua.
The striker is sidelined with a left knee injury sustained in training last week, which also ruled him out of Sunday's 5-1 home win over Real Betis in La Liga.
There had been hopes Mbappe could recover in time for the final if Real Madrid could get past Atletico Madrid in Thursday's semifinal at King Abdullah Sports City Stadium, but he has not been included in Xabi Alonso's 24-man squad.
Young striker Gonzalo is in the squad and is likely to start against Atletico after scoring a hat-trick against Betis when he stepped in for Mbappe.
Atletico travels to Jeddah on Tuesday and coach Diego Simeone will be without the injured Nico Gonzalez and Clement Lenglet. Midfielder Pablo Barrios has been included despite suffering a slight muscle injury in Sunday's 1-1 draw away to Real Sociedad.
FC Barcelona and Athletic Bilbao play the first semifinal on Wednesday, with the final on Sunday.
